Gravity Separation ScienceDirect

 · At fine particle sizes separation by density difference under gravity becomes less efficient At this size range flotation is the dominant separation process although the application of centrifugal acceleration has extended the useful separation size by gravity processes down to 5 10 μm provided the concentration criterion is favourable

Gravity Separators Grain Seed Handling Equipment

The Gravity Separator is used for the separation of any kinds of kernels and granular products with nearly the same size according to the specific weight The size of the kernels is normally between 0 5 mm fine seeds and 20 mm beans The product processed by the Gravity Separator is separated into layers with different specific weight

Alternatives to conventional gravity separation methods

 · Conventional separators are generally cylindrical shelled vessels that are either horizontal or vertical in orientation Figure 2 shows a typical conventional horizontal three phase separator The size of a conventional separator is indictated by the amount of time known as retention time needed to accomplish gravity separation

Gravity Separation Oliver Manufacturing How it works

The gravity separation table or air table is commonly used to separate particles by weight and density A separation table can be used for any dry material as it moves on a fluidized bed of air across the table The separator creates eccentric motion and has an adjustable uphill tilt which separates heavier particles from lighter particles

Gravity Separation/Sedimentation Ahmad Major Reference

 · Abstract Gravity separation or sedimentation is the step in conventional water treatment systems that follows flocculation and precedes filtration Its purpose is to enhance the filtration process by removing particulate matter Sedimentation requires that the water flow through a basin at a slow enough velocity to permit the particulate
